摘要
The properties of Ca-deficient hydroxyapatite powder synthesized from calcium nitrate and ammonium hydrophosphate at 60 degrees C, pH = 7, and Ca/P = 1.67, 1.61, and 1.48 are presented. After sintering at 1100 degrees C for 6 h the phase composition of the ceramic based on these powders was represented by tricalcium phosphate ( Ca/P - 1.48) or tricalcium phosphate hydroxyapatite ( Ca/P - 1.67 and 1.61). The grain size of the ceramic was 100 - 1000 nm.
